Diffusion, Quantum Theory, and Radically Elementary Mathematics - Mathematical Notes William G Faris
Diffusion, Quantum Theory, and Radically Elementary Mathematics - Mathematical Notes
William G Faris
Explains diffusive motion and its relation to both nonrelativistic quantum theory and quantum field theory. This book shows how diffusive motion concepts lead to a radical reexamination of the structure of mathematical analysis.
